If you still don’t trust your layering skills under pressure (totally understandable), you can pour these in advance. Just put them on a serving tray and leave them in the fridge to stay nice and chilled.

When the times comes, pull the serving tray out carefully and carry it in to deliver the drinks to your guests. Be careful not to jiggle the glasses too much, or you can upset the layers.

Now, if you’re wondering why this has three ingredients but only two visible layers, that’s because my creme de menthe and peppermint schnapps blended together.

Different brands of the very same spirit can have different “specific gravity“, and that’s what determines which ingredient will float on top of another ingredient.

Your schnapps may float on your creme de menthe, and if it does, you’ll have a clear layer on top of the green layer. But it’s all good because it’s a beautiful cocktail either way.

Santa Shot Cocktail Recipe

Yield: 1 shot
Prep Time: 3 minutes
Total Time: 3 minutes

This delicious little shot blends the berry flavor of grenadine with creme de menthe and peppermint schnapps. The combination tastes like a peppermint stick with berry flavoring. It's easier to pour than you think, and it looks beautiful. Perfect for the holiday season, or anytime!

Ingredients

  • 1 part grenadine syrup
  • 1 part green creme de menthe
  • 1 part peppermint schnapps

Instructions

  1. Pour grenadine to about 1/3 of your shot glass.
  2. Carefully layer equal parts of the creme de menthe, then the peppermint schnapps.
  3. (Don't worry if the schnapps and creme de menthe blend together, as mine did.)
  4. You can garnish it with crushed candy canes, if you want.
